An M&A Tax specialist (Assistant Manager, Manager or Senor Manager) is sought after for a challenging and rewarding role with a high growth Professional Services National Tax boutique. The role will involve managing and resolving complex tax issues in the M&A space, providing expert advice to clients, and contributing to the overall growth of the department.
